Course Description
AutoCAD 2D exercises,
in this course is designed to help you develop strong skills in 2D drafting using AutoCAD. This course focuses on practical, hands-on exercises that will guide you through the key features and tools of AutoCAD for creating 2D technical drawings. You’ll begin with basic drawing techniques, such as using lines, circles, and rectangles, and progress to more advanced concepts like dimensioning, layering, and precision drafting. Through each exercise, you will learn how to efficiently create accurate 2D drawings for architecture, engineering, and design projects. Additionally, we will cover topics like working with text, hatching, and annotations to enhance the clarity and detail of your drawings. By the end of the course, you will be confident in using AutoCAD to complete a variety of 2D drafting tasks and will be well-equipped to apply these skills in real-world projects.
